55 Rules For Love – Rule #29 – Don’t Compromise Your Morals And Values And Don’t Expect Them To Either

Originally published: October 14th, 2020


If you or your partner are rather rigid with their morals and values and they differ from the other, this will cause conflict within the relationship.

I’m thinking religion, money issues, alcohol, drugs, gambling, raising children or politics here.

These issues can be deal breakers.

It might also be tough when your spouse has morals and values that are not of the highest integrity.

What if your partner is okay to scam/cheat a system to get money because they believes the system to be corrupt – so why not get a share?

Ethically, how does that sit with you?

Your morals, what you consider to be right and values that guide you to purposeful action; these traits are the compass of your life.



ps…. This may be an Einstein misquote, but the sentiment is valid.

If not, can you respect the choices and actions of each other?

If one of you believes in God, and the other is an atheist – hopefully a mutual respect can be found.

Let there be a curiosity of each other’s beliefs, views or opinions.

This curiosity opens up exploratory conversation that will always result in a deepening understanding of each other.

Hopefully, as a couple you share traits of mutual respect, curiosity and acceptance so you don’t have to compromise your morals and values.

It is a sticky place to be, if fundamentally your values and moral compasses don’t point in the same direction.
